MaruWeb

MaruBlog

不定期更新

Github Pages を利用して独自ドメインのWebサイトを作る

必要なもの

メリット・デメリット

  • ドメイン取得にかかるコストだけでWebサイトを公開できる
  • ドメインにこだわりがなければ独自ドメインを取得しなくてもOK, ドメインGithub Pagesが指定したものになる
  • 動的なサイトは作れない、特にデータベース付きの場合

手順

  1. 自身のGithub上にWebサイトを構成するHTMLファイルなどをcommit & pushする
  2. Setting > Pages からGithub Pagesを有効化する
  3. 独自ドメインについてCNAMEレコードにDNS設定から登録する(username.github.io みたいなの) : この時wwwをサブドメインで登録することが推奨される
  4. Custum domainに自身の独自ドメインを登録する
  5. 完成

CNAMEで登録しているので下の2つは同じ行き先になる(www.marufura.net)

以下のリンクをホバーさせたときに示しているURLが異なることを確認してみて下さい

簡単だね